Humectants Market Expands Across APAC, Europe, USA & Saudi Arabia — Driven by Clean-Label, Bio-Based Innovations and AI-Enabled Formulation Platform

The global humectants market is estimated to record sales of USD 16,228.8 million in 2025 and surpass USD 25,689.4 million by 2035, exhibiting a CAGR of 4.7%. Sugar alcohols to account for 38% of type-based demand in 2025, while the food and beverage sector is expected to represent approximately 43% of total end-use consumption during the same year.

According to Future Market Insights (FMI), the global humectants market is poised for sustained growth, fueled by rising demand across personal care, food & beverage, and pharmaceutical industries. Valued at USD 16,228.8 million in 2025, the market is forecast to reach USD 25,689.4 million by 2035, reflecting a CAGR of 4.7% during the assessment period.

Growth is being driven by the consumer shift toward bio-based, multifunctional, and clean-label ingredients, along with technological advancements in AI-assisted formulation and sustainable production processes.

Bio-based and fermentation-derived humectants are reshaping industry standards as manufacturers adopt amino acid-based and sugar alcohol derivatives for skin-compatible, environmentally friendly formulations. FMI notes a rising preference for mild, non-irritant ingredients aligned with sustainability goals and regulatory compliance.

Market Drivers: Sustainability, Technology, and Health-Conscious Consumers

1. Clean-Label and Natural Product Momentum

The surge in demand for natural and cruelty-free products is pushing producers to replace petroleum-derived humectants with plant-based glycerin, honey derivatives, and hyaluronic acid. This trend is particularly strong in Europe and North America, where consumers associate ingredient transparency with product safety and environmental ethics.

2. AI-Powered Formulation and Customization

Smart formulation systems are transforming humectant design. AI-driven ingredient modeling enables brands to create optimized blends that respond to climate variations, humidity levels, and skin types, ensuring consistent product performance globally.

3. Functional Food and Beverage Innovation

In the food and beverage industry—accounting for roughly 43% of total humectant use—formulators are using glycerin and sorbitol to enhance texture, freshness, and shelf stability in sugar-free, diabetic-friendly, and nutraceutical products.

4. Pharmaceutical Applications Expanding

The pharmaceutical sector increasingly integrates biodegradable and low-toxicity humectants in oral, topical, and controlled-release drugs, replacing synthetic variants such as polyethylene glycol. This aligns with regulatory expectations for cleaner excipients and patient-safe formulations.

Segment Insights: Sugar Alcohols Leading Market Share

The sugar alcohols segment—including glycerin, sorbitol, xylitol, and maltitol—is estimated to hold 38% of the global humectants market in 2025, expanding at a CAGR of 4.9% through 2035.

These ingredients serve multiple purposes:

  • Moisture retention and texture stability in foods and cosmetics.
  • Low calorific value and non-cariogenic properties ideal for oral care and diabetic formulations.
  • Bio-based production methods, using renewable raw materials such as corn starch, soy, and coconut, to meet global sustainability targets.

Regulatory incentives for eco-friendly formulations and the rise of fermentation-based manufacturing are further accelerating the shift toward sugar alcohols across nutraceutical and dermo-cosmetic products.

Regional Market Performance

1. Asia-Pacific (APAC): Beauty and Food Innovation at the Forefront

The Asia-Pacific region, led by Japan, China, South Korea, and India, remains a global innovation hub for humectants.

  • Japan (CAGR 4.4%) – Driven by aging demographics and a mature beauty market, Japan favors gentle, plant-based humectants in anti-aging skincare and oral hygiene formulations.
  • South Korea (CAGR 4.8%) – The K-beauty industry’s focus on dewy, hydrated skin fuels demand for sugar alcohols and amino acid-based humectants. These compounds also feature in functional foods and beverages.
  • India – Emerges as a cost-efficient manufacturing hub, emphasizing upcycled raw materials like fruit peels and grain residues for circular economy practices.

2. Europe: Epicenter of Sustainable Ingredient Innovation

Europe remains the leading market for humectants, supported by regulatory mandates and consumer awareness.

  • EU (CAGR 4.6%) – Countries such as Germany, France, and Italy are investing in bio-based humectants for food preservation and skincare.
  • United Kingdom (CAGR 4.5%) – The UK’s clean-beauty trend has increased demand for honey, sorbitol, and aloe vera-based humectants in cosmetics and confectionery.
  • Digital traceability, blockchain-enabled origin disclosure, and carbon footprint tracking systems are gaining traction across Europe, enhancing ingredient transparency.

3. United States: Personal Care and Functional Foods Dominate

The U.S. market—growing at a CAGR of 5.0%—is characterized by strong demand in personal care, food, and pharma sectors.

Rising R&D investments are fostering multifunctional humectants that provide hydration, skin barrier repair, and active ingredient delivery. The clean-label food movement is further strengthening glycerin and sorbitol utilization in sugar-reduced and extended-shelf-life formulations.

4. Saudi Arabia and Middle East: Strategic Expansion in Bio-Based Chemicals

The Middle East & Africa—led by Saudi Arabia—is seeing accelerated adoption of humectants in personal care, processed foods, and pharmaceutical manufacturing.

Aligned with Vision 2030, Saudi Arabia is investing in bio-based and low-carbon chemical production, positioning itself as a regional hub for specialty ingredient manufacturing.

Key Opportunities and Challenges

Opportunities

  • Rising demand for natural and multifunctional formulations in clean-label product categories.
  • Expansion of AI-driven R&D for humidity-responsive cosmetic ingredients.
  • Growing use of upcycled raw materials, enhancing sustainability metrics.

Challenges

  • Regulatory scrutiny surrounding synthetic compounds like propylene glycol.
  • Need for consistent ingredient transparency and labeling compliance.
  • Supply-chain volatility impacting raw material sourcing and pricing for natural inputs.
